A part of superior parietal lobule which is hidden in the medial longitudinal fissure between the two cerebral hemispheres is called precuneus. Its exact definition is the precuneus is a structure in the brain positioned above the cuneus and located in the parietal lobe. Some authors say that precuneus is a part of the limbic system.
The Latin form of praecuneus was first used in 1868 and the English precuneus in 1879. It is the medial area of the superior parietal cortex. It is involved in the following things:
Episodic memory
visuospatial processing
Reflections upon self, and aspects of consciousness.

Subdivisions
It has 3 subdivisions which are as below
Sensorimotor Anterior Region
Cognitive/Associative Central Region
Visual Posterior Region
Now we see these three subdivisions in detail:
Around the margin of the cingulate sulcus, Sensorimotor Anterior occurs. Sensorimotor areas include paracentral lobule, supplementary motor area, premotor cortex, somatosensory area, parietal operculum and insula and Sensorimotor Anterior is connected with these parts. On human fMRI Research shows that there is a fine connection between caudalmost part of parahippocampus and superior temporal gyrus. And have no connection with the inferior parietal lobule, prefrontal cortex and not primary motor cortex.
Around the precuneal sulcus, Cognitive is occurred. Cognitive is connected with the inferior parietal lobule and angular gyrus and prefrontal areas. It has no connections with the premotor, motor, or somatosensory areas. It is linked with the areas like executive functions, working memory and motor planning.
Along the parieto-occipital fissure, Visual Posterior is occurred. It has connections with visual areas in the cuneus and primary visual cortex.
Functions of Precuneus
You can say that Precuneus has two main functions in the form of mental imagery and visuospatial imagery. The first one is concerning the self and it is located in the forward part of the precuneus with posterior areas which are involved with episodic memory.
In Self Functional imaging has linked the precuneus to the processes involved in self-consciousness, such as reflective self-awareness.
Precuneus is involved in memory tasks. Means you have seen something like images, persons and try to remember that. In the recall of episodic memories which includes past episodes related to the self, The precuneus is involved with the left prefrontal cortex. It is also involved with the source memory with the left prefrontal cortex. In the left prefrontal cortex, the role of precuneus is suggested to be providing rich episodic contextual associations used by the prefrontal cortex to select the correct past memory. It also plays important role in recollection of memories. Here its role is suggested to be providing rich episodic contextual associations used by the prefrontal cortex to select the correct past memory. So you can say that precuneus is involve in diverse processes like attention, episodic memory retrieval, working memory and conscious perception.
When an individual makes movements and when imaging or preparing them, the precuneus is involved in directing attention in space. Between motor targets, the Precuneus is involved in motor imagery and shifting attention. Motor coordination that requires shifting attention to different spatial locations, Precuneus is also involved in that. Dorsal premotor cortex involved in visuospatial mental operations, Precuneus is also together with that. The precuneus aids monitoring the success of that operation in terms of internally represented visual images, while the premotor area engages in the mental operation. In mental imagery, the role of Precuneus extends to that of modeling other people's views.
The precuneus is "pivotal for conscious information processing, together with the posterior cingulated. The evidence for this link with consciousness comes from the effects of its disruption in epilepsy, brain lesions and vegetative state. It is one of the areas of the brain most deactivated during slow-wave sleep and rapid eye movement sleep. When they are supraliminal than subliminal, the precuneus, is more activated upon the learning of words briefly flashed, by Together with the prefrontal cortex.
